Targeting

جزئیات هدف برای یک اقدام بازیابی مانند مناطق، سطوح Android sdk، نسخه های برنامه و غیره.

نمایندگی JSON
{

  // Union field criteria can be only one of the following:
  "regions": {
    object (Regions)
  },
  "androidSdks": {
    object (AndroidSdks)
  },
  "allUsers": {
    object (AllUsers)
  }
  // End of list of possible types for union field criteria.

  // Union field target_versions can be only one of the following:
  "versionList": {
    object (AppVersionList)
  },
  "versionRange": {
    object (AppVersionRange)
  }
  // End of list of possible types for union field target_versions.
}
فیلدها
criteria میدان اتحادیه معیارهای هدف گذاری اقدام بازیابی. criteria فقط می توانند یکی از موارد زیر باشند:
regions

object ( Regions )

هدف گذاری بر اساس منطقه حساب کاربری است.

androidSdks

object ( AndroidSdks )

هدف گذاری بر اساس سطوح api اندروید دستگاه ها است.

allUsers

object ( AllUsers )

همه کاربران هدف قرار گرفته اند.

فیلد اتحادیه target_versions . نسخه‌های برنامه هدف‌گیری شده توسط عمل بازیابی. مورد نیاز. target_versions فقط می تواند یکی از موارد زیر باشد:
versionList

object ( AppVersionList )

کدهای نسخه را به عنوان یک لیست هدف قرار دهید.

versionRange

object ( AppVersionRange )

کدهای نسخه را به عنوان یک محدوده هدف قرار دهید.

AppVersionList

قالب داده برای لیستی از نسخه های برنامه.

نمایندگی JSON
{
  "versionCodes": [
    string
  ]
}
فیلدها
versionCodes[]

string ( int64 format)

لیست کدهای نسخه برنامه

AppVersionRange

فرمت داده برای طیف مداومی از نسخه های برنامه.

نمایندگی JSON
{
  "versionCodeStart": string,
  "versionCodeEnd": string
}
فیلدها
versionCodeStart

string ( int64 format)

پایین ترین نسخه برنامه در محدوده، شامل.

versionCodeEnd

string ( int64 format)

بالاترین نسخه برنامه در محدوده، فراگیر.